Quadratic Equations

Quadratic equations play a basic position in lots of mathematical functions. Understanding their properties and resolution strategies is essential for tackling a broad vary of issues. This part examines workout routines involving quadratic equations, providing detailed options and comparisons.

  • Train 1: Remedy the quadratic equation 2x 2
    -5x – 3 = 0.
  • Resolution: This equation might be solved utilizing the quadratic method, x = (-b ± √(b 2
    -4ac)) / 2a. Substituting the values a = 2, b = -5, and c = -3 into the method, we get x = (5 ± √((-5) 2
    -4
    – 2
    – -3)) / (2
    – 2). Simplifying, we discover x = (5 ± √49) /
    4.

    This results in two options: x = (5 + 7) / 4 = 3 and x = (5 – 7) / 4 = -0.5. Thus, the options are x = 3 and x = -0.5.

  • Train 2: Discover the roots of x 2 + 6x + 9 = 0 utilizing factoring.
  • Resolution: The equation components as (x + 3)(x + 3) = 0. Subsequently, the one root is x = -3.

Errors in Perform Evaluation

Errors in analyzing features are frequent, particularly when coping with area, vary, and graph interpretation.

  • Errors in figuring out the area of a operate: College students would possibly fail to establish restrictions on the enter values of a operate, resembling values that might end in division by zero or the sq. root of a damaging quantity. These restrictions decide the area of a operate.
  • Incorrect identification of the vary of a operate: The vary of a operate describes the set of doable output values. College students typically battle to find out all the vary, usually lacking crucial factors or intervals.
  • Misinterpretation of graphs: College students might battle to interpret the conduct of a operate from its graph, together with figuring out intercepts, asymptotes, and turning factors. This consists of issues with figuring out the speed of change or the conduct of the operate round particular factors.
